Hyderabad
Staff Reporter
HYDERABAD: A mother allegedly murdered her son vexed with the latter's behaviour of frequently subjecting her to torture in drunken condition at Saroornagar after Thursday midnight. The Saroornagar police took the woman -- Kamalamma -- into custody while her elder sister Sarojini and the latter's son Ramesh, who allegedly assisted the former in the killing, are absconding. Kamalamma's husband died two years ago and since then she had been living with her two sons in a rented house at Srinivasanagar in Saroornagar. While her eldest son Baba, 22, is an auto-rickshaw driver, the second one is an eighth standard student. "Baba is a drunkard and used to beat up Kanakamma almost everyday," Saroornagar Inspector S. Rajashekhara Rao said on Friday. Last night, he returned home in an inebriated condition and hit her mother with a rock even as Sarojini and Ramesh tried to pacify him. According to the Inspector, Kamalamma then decided to kill her son with the help of her two relatives.
